The Global Real Estate Financial Controller – Analyst role within our Global Real Estate Accounting team offers an exciting opportunity to contribute to the management of our worldwide real estate portfolio. Based in our Warsaw office, this position is pivotal in ensuring the accuracy, compliance, and strategic insight of financial operations supporting JP Morgan's corporate real estate assets, including offices, data centers, and investment properties across multiple continents. As part of a dynamic team, you will play a key role in driving financial integrity and efficiency in one of the world's most prestigious financial institutions. In this analyst role, you will handle end-to-end financial controlling for global real estate activities, from transaction recording and lease accounting to complex valuations and regulatory reporting. You will collaborate closely with finance, operations, and legal teams to navigate international standards like US GAAP and IFRS, while addressing local nuances in markets such as Europe, Asia, and the Americas. Responsibilities include preparing detailed financial analyses, supporting audits, and identifying opportunities to optimize processes using advanced tools like SAP. This position demands a proactive approach to risk management and a commitment to upholding JP Morgan's high standards of governance and transparency in the financial services sector.
